Output 6ec53b4f7bcda339d459bc6183802f984485b23edd0ac3f565b4d55cf26a3a62:23

value
2017
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 cd89adf59713c149f572203861a2fbb29499f12224677f29d288841237a9e179
address
bc1peky6mavhz0q5natjyquxrghmk22fnufzy3nh72wj3zzpydafu9usshmarf
transaction
6ec53b4f7bcda339d459bc6183802f984485b23edd0ac3f565b4d55cf26a3a62
spent
true